What is a Sr Customer Success Manager?

Senior Customer Success Managers (Sr Customer Success Managers) are experienced professionals responsible for building and maintaining long-term relationships with key clients, ensuring they achieve value from a company's products or services. They act as trusted advisors, helping customers reach their business goals by providing support, guidance, and strategic recommendations. Sr Customer Success Managers often oversee complex accounts, coordinate with internal teams to resolve issues, and identify opportunities for growth and retention. Their role is crucial in driving customer satisfaction, loyalty, and ultimately, the success of both the customer and the company.

How does a Sr Customer Success Manager typically collaborate with cross-functional teams to drive client outcomes?

As a Sr Customer Success Manager, you frequently work with teams across sales, product, support, and marketing to ensure clients achieve their desired outcomes. You may relay client feedback to product teams for feature enhancements, coordinate with sales on upsell opportunities, and work with support to resolve complex issues. This collaboration requires strong communication skills and the ability to align internal resources with client goals. Building these relationships is crucial for driving customer satisfaction and long-term account growth.

What are the key skills and qualifications needed to thrive as a Sr Customer Success Manager, and why are they important?

To thrive as a Sr Customer Success Manager, you need expertise in account management, customer relationship building, and a deep understanding of business solutions, often supported by a bachelor’s degree and relevant experience. Familiarity with Customer Relationship Management (CRM) platforms like Salesforce, data analytics tools, and customer engagement software is typically required. Strong communication, problem-solving abilities, and emotional intelligence help professionals excel in client interactions and team collaboration. These skills are crucial for driving customer satisfaction, retention, and long-term business growth.

What is the difference between Sr Customer Success Manager vs Customer Success Manager?

AspectSr Customer Success ManagerCustomer Success Manager
Required CredentialsBachelor's degree, experience in account management, industry-specific knowledgeBachelor's degree, customer service or account management experience
Work EnvironmentCollaborates with sales, product, and support teams; manages key accountsSupports clients, onboarding, and retention efforts
Employer & Industry UsageTech, SaaS, software companiesTech, SaaS, service industries
Comparison Search IntentHigh overlap in skills and responsibilitiesFocuses on customer retention and satisfaction

The main difference is that a Sr Customer Success Manager typically has more experience, handles larger or more strategic accounts, and may have additional responsibilities like mentoring. Customer Success Managers focus on onboarding, support, and maintaining customer relationships. Both roles are essential for customer retention but differ in scope and seniority.
